Figure 2 inadvertently contained plotting errors for oils from the Tampen Spur and Viking Graben data sets and the plotting of pristane/(n-heptadecane + pristane) for the Barents Sea data set rather than pristane/n-heptadecane as described. The corrected figure is shown below with all the offshore data now correctly plotted as depth from sediment surface. The shallowest Barents Sea sample plots with pristane/n-heptadecane slightly greater than 1, but alkane, isotope and light hydrocarbon distributions suggest that this oil is not biodegraded. Reservoirs in the Barents Sea cooler than 80 °C at present are found at depths shallower than 2,000 m. Our conclusions remain unchanged.
